Role Overview
An experienced trade compliance professional is sought for a program management role. The position involves managing and improving an export compliance program with a focus on technology solutions. The ideal candidate will have strong subject matter expertise in encryption regulations, dual-use export classification, and licensing requirements, along with program management skills and the ability to collaborate with cross-functional teams.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ct export classification reviews for intangible items such as software and technology.
- Manage the collection of information and preparation of global trade licenses and declarations, including "deemed export" licenses.
- Track U.S. and non-US license and authorization expirations and manage renewals.
- Manage compliance and reporting obligations associated with U.S. and non-US licenses and authorizations.
- Monitor regulatory changes in export controls, conduct enterprise-wide risk assessments, and evaluate impacts.
- Develop and manage metrics for management reporting on export compliance programs, with a focus on intangibles.
- Execute other projects in support of the global trade compliance program.
